Hydrologic Group E

Overview

West Virginia Hydrologic Group E is one of five groups the 32 major watersheds in the state are divided into (Groups A - E).

Virtual Informational Meeting and Public Comment Period

There will be a virtual informational meeting and public comment period on revisions to the Cacapon HUC8 area bacterial TMDL. The revised draft documents are accessible in the Cacapon section below. Files that have changed are: Draft Cacapon TMDL Public Report, Draft TMDL Allocation Sheet, Draft TMDL Technical Report, Draft TMDL Technical Report Appendices H, I, and J.
